Jakarta Inflation Hits 0.41% in June 2026
Reported by Folmer | Translated by Nugroho Adibrata
Jakarta's inflation hit 0.41% in June 2026 on a month-on-month (m-to-m) basis, according to data from Statistics Jakarta (BPS). This brings the city's year-to-date (YTD) inflation figure to 1.65%.

Jakarta BPS Head, Kadarmanto revealed that the 0.41% inflation rate was primarily driven by a 2.54% spike in the transportation price index, which contributed 0.34% to the total figure.
"Jakarta’s inflation in June 2026 was dominated by rising costs within the transportation sector," he expressed, Thursday (7/2).

"Fuel costs accounted for a significant 0.29% of the inflationary share," he explained.
Other factors pushing inflation higher included airfare (0.05%), mobile phones (0.02%), and price hikes in carrots and chili (0.01%).
"Fortunately, some staples provided a deflationary cushion, helping to temper the overall inflation rate. Broiler chicken led this trend with a 0.03% contribution, followed by eggs, bird’s eye chili, papaya, and mackerel at roughly 0.01% each," Kadarmanto noted.
